You can reach the airport from the city center in several ways. Taxi and rideshare services are available, but a pre-booked transfer is perhaps the most convenient. Car rentals are also available nearby if you prefer to drive yourself. Unfortunately, there is currently no direct public transport to the airport, so these options are the most common.

From Minot International Airport, United Airlines and Delta Air Lines primarily operate flights. Popular destinations include major cities such as Denver, Minneapolis and Seattle, but other destinations are also available seasonally. The list of airlines and destinations may change, so it is worth checking the airlines' websites for information.
Short-term and long-term parking options are available at the airport. Short-term parking is generally more expensive, around $15-20 per day, while long-term parking is around $10-15 per day. Exact prices can be found on the airport's website.

There is a small restaurant and cafe at the airport where you can buy snacks and drinks. There is also a gift shop where you can find souvenirs and travel essentials. There is currently no duty-free shop at the airport. Rest areas and comfortable seating are available in the waiting rooms.
There are no capsule rooms or 24-hour waiting areas at the airport. However, several hotels are located nearby that offer comfortable accommodation. It is advisable to book accommodation in advance, especially during peak season.

There is only one terminal at Minot International Airport, so there is no need for transfers between terminals.
The airport is generally open from 6 am to 10 pm, but this schedule may vary depending on the flights. It is worth checking the airport's website for the exact opening hours.
Minot International Airport has a single terminal, which serves both domestic and international flights.
Currently, there is no business lounge at Minot International Airport.
Free Wi-Fi, an information desk, a first aid station and restrooms are available at the airport. You can find more information about the services on the airport's website.
Currently, there is no Fast Track or Fast Line service at Minot International Airport.
